Unique Medicinal Properties:

Manuka honey is celebrated for its remarkable medicinal properties. It contains a potent compound called methylglyoxal (MGO), which is responsible for its antibacterial, antiviral, and anti-inflammatory qualities. This has made Manuka honey a sought-after natural remedy for various ailments, including sore throats, wounds, and digestive issues. The increasing preference for natural and holistic healthcare solutions has boosted the demand for Manuka honey.

Authenticity and Quality Assurance:

To protect consumers from counterfeit or substandard Manuka honey, various organizations and regulatory bodies have established stringent quality standards. The Unique Manuka Factor (UMF) and the Manuka Honey Science Definition (MHSDF) are two such systems that grade and authenticate the quality of Manuka honey based on its MGO content and other factors. This quality assurance has instilled confidence in consumers, further fueling market growth.
